Another successfully completed UKBEG Buell Challenge under our belt (and shaft) - 1,938 miles and no major problems. It works out at an average of 352 miles for each of the 5.5 days we've spent on the road. Highest daily mileage was just short of 500 on Saturday between JOG and Preston.
Road highlights included the A9 with snow capped mountains in the Cairngorms, the A9/A99 up to Wick and JOG and the deserted A7 from Edinburgh to Carlisle, across the beautiful Scottish Borders.
After not using it for 2 years, concerns about reliability
* (in its near original state) were always in the back of my mind but the S1 didn't miss a beat. It didn't let me down and it ran true and strong in all conditions. Being 6ft 3", comfort, or lack thereof, wasn't as bad as I expected. Sure at the end of each day I was squirming a bit, but taken as a whole I found that I could easily ride until refuelling at around 80 to 100 miles in each stint.
I'm sure we'll come up with another UKBEG Buell Challenge for next year, although I may go back to pampering my posterior

and use the Ulysses.
